We present results of studies of oriental order of Langmuir- Boldgett monolayer and multilayer films based on second harmonic generation and linear absorption measurements. New compounds with large second order molecular susceptibilities have been synthesized and transferred as monolayers from the air-water interface to solid supports using the Langmuir-Boldgett technique. The orientational order parameters are deduced from the polarization and angular dependence of the second harmonic intensity. The dependence of second harmonic intensity on film thickness is discussed in terms of multilayer structure. Structural relaxation of the molecules has been studied by measuring linear absorption and second harmonic generation over time.
